Manchester’s Band on the Wall venue has made their February 23rd date with Grammy-nominated U.S drummer and vocalist Jamison Ross a free entry event. This is part of their ongoing ‘Band on the Wall Recommends ..’ series.

Hotly tipped and universally acclaimed Ross won the prestigious Thelonious Monk International Jazz Competition in 2012, which landed him a record deal with Concord Music Group. An excellent drummer, he’s an accomplished vocalist, too. Refreshing and invigorating, Jamison Ross is the epitome of soul. A composer, arranger, vocalist and drummer, he combines his gifts to present a unique offering to the world of Jazz.  

His eponymous debut release is among the nominations for ‘Best Jazz Vocal Album’ at this month’s 58th Grammy Awards in Hollywood on February 15th.
